This refers to the inspection conducted by W. A. Ruhlman of this office

on June 4-5, 1979,of activities authorized by NRC License Nos. DPR-57

and NPF-5 for the Hatch Nuclear Plant facility, Units 1 and 2, and to

the discussion of our findings held with M. Manry at the conclusion of

the inspection.

Areas examined during the inspection and our findings are discussed in

the enclosed inspection report. Within these areas, the inspection

consisted of selective examinations of procedures and representative

records, interviews with personnel, and observations by the inspectors.

During the inspection, it was found that certain activities under your

license appear to be in noncompliance with NRC requirements.

This item

and references to pertinent requirements are listed in the Notice of

Violation enclosed herewith as Appendix A.

This notice is sent to you

pursuant to the provisions of Section 2.201 of the NRC's " Rules of

Practice", Part 2, Title 10, Code of Federal Regulatior.s.

Section 2.201

requires you to submit to this office, within 20 days of your receipt of

this notice, a written statement or explanation in reply including:

(1)

corrective steps which have been taken by you, and the results achieved;

(2) corrective steps which will be taken to avoid further noncompliance;

and (3) the date when full compliance will be achieved.

In accordance with Section 2.790 of the NRC's " Rules of Practice,"

Part 2, Title 10, Code of Federal Regulations, a copy of this letter and

the enclosed inspection report will be placed in the NRC's Public Document

Room.
